AA
Agriculture District
The purpose of the agriculture AA district is to provide areas for production of plants and animals useful to humans, including to a variable extent the preparation of plant and animal products for human use by sale or otherwise and includes aquaculture, horticulture, floriculture, viticulture, silviculture, dairy, livestock, poultry, bees, and any and all forms of farm products and farm production. This district is also suitable for preservation of green spaces, conservation uses, outdoor recreation uses, very low-density residential uses, and public/institutional uses.
